🏆 Quick Verdict
The iPhone 14 Pro offers a brighter display, a more powerful chip, and the Dynamic Island, but the iPhone 13 Pro Max boasts significantly better battery life. If performance and a cutting-edge experience are paramount, the 14 Pro wins. For longevity and value, the 13 Pro Max remains a compelling choice.

Display Comparison
The iPhone 14 Pro's display shines with a peak brightness of 1791 nits, significantly outperforming the 13 Pro Max's 1050 nits. This makes the 14 Pro noticeably better in direct sunlight. Both offer excellent color accuracy and infinite contrast ratios, but the 14 Pro's brightness is a clear advantage. The Dynamic Island is also a unique feature on the 14 Pro, replacing the notch with an interactive area.
Camera Comparison
The iPhone 14 Pro's camera system receives a major upgrade with a 48MP main sensor, enabling more detailed photos and improved low-light performance. The Photonic Engine enhances image processing. While the 13 Pro Max's camera is still excellent, the 14 Pro offers noticeable improvements in image quality, especially in challenging lighting conditions. Cinematic mode and ProRes video recording are available on both.
Performance
The A16 Bionic chip in the iPhone 14 Pro delivers a performance boost over the A15 Bionic in the 13 Pro Max. While both are incredibly fast, the 14 Pro handles demanding tasks and graphics-intensive games with slightly more ease. Real-world differences are subtle for most users, but the 14 Pro offers a future-proofed performance advantage.
Battery Life
This is where the iPhone 13 Pro Max truly shines. Its endurance rating of 121 hours significantly surpasses the iPhone 14 Pro's 86 hours. Users can expect noticeably longer battery life on the 13 Pro Max, making it ideal for heavy users or those who travel frequently.
Buying Guide
Who should buy the iPhone 14 Pro? Users seeking the latest technology, a brighter display for outdoor use, and the enhanced camera capabilities (especially the 48MP sensor) will appreciate the 14 Pro. Who should buy the iPhone 13 Pro Max? Those prioritizing battery life, seeking a more affordable premium iPhone, and content with excellent performance will find the 13 Pro Max a great value.
